The transfer of B. Nowak to GKS Katowice has been officially confirmed. The striker, known for his flashy playing style, is expected to strengthen the team's attack. The club from Katowice has been actively seeking solutions for their offensive problems in recent weeks. Nowak, a 26-year-old forward, comes to GieKSa from a lower league team, where he scored 15 goals last season.

GKS Katowice fans may have mixed feelings about this move, influenced by their experiences. Some hope that Nowak will bring a new quality in decisive moments of matches, while others fear that his adaptation to the Ekstraklasa level may take some time. The team's coach emphasizes that this transfer is part of a broader strategy aimed at improving results.

Nowak has the right attributes to become a fan favorite. His ability to play alone, quick movement in attack, and excellent positional sense make him a dangerous opponent for defenders. A good synergy with other forwards, like Jakub Kokosiński, is also anticipated.

With increased competition in the league, his skills may prove crucial. GKS Katowice reportedly invested around 500,000 zlotys in Nowak, indicating the club's trust in his talent. Fans will undoubtedly be closely watching his debut.
